Discover the Beloved Lake St. Clair Metropark

The Lake St. Clair Metropark is more than a public park — it's a beloved lakeside escape that brings Southeast Michigan together for the outdoors, community spirit, and easygoing fun. Set along the shore of Lake St. Clair in Harrison Township, it’s where families, nature lovers, and recreation seekers come to unwind. If you’re hunting for Lake St. Clair Metropark upcoming events, you’ll find community festivals and educational programs set against a scenic waterfront backdrop.

This regional metropark offers a wide range of amenities, from a scenic boardwalk that traces the shoreline to a splash pad and water slide area built for warm-weather fun. You can play a round at the 18-hole adventure golf course, stroll accessible paved paths, or step inside the Nature Center to explore wetland and wildlife exhibits. With extensive picnic areas and a full-service marina, the park is designed for effortless, all-day outdoor enjoyment.

Programming is as diverse as the landscape. Visitors come for bird watching, windsurfing, kiteboarding, boating, swimming, biking, walking, golf, nature education, and family gatherings. The Nature Center highlights the area’s deep history — including its significance for wetlands and waterfowl habitats and the stories of Native Americans and early settlers — while the park regularly hosts community events, festivals, and hands-on educational programs.

Location and Transportation

Venue Address

Lake St. Clair Metropark

31300 Metro Parkway

Harrison Township, Michigan 48045

Located about 25 miles northeast of downtown Detroit, the park is an easy day trip for Metro Detroit residents and visitors. Its lakeside setting makes it a go-to destination for outdoor recreation and relaxed community gatherings.

  • Parking: Ample on-site parking is available, with lots positioned near main attractions. A parking fee is typically required for entry — check current rates on the official website.
  • Public Transit: Limited public transit options are available; most visitors arrive by car.
  • Rideshare & Dropoff: Rideshare drop-off and pickup are possible at the main entrance and parking lots.

Venue Navigation

The park’s layout is intuitive — paved, accessible paths connect the boardwalk, beach, marina, picnic areas, playgrounds, and the Nature Center. You’ll find benches and shaded spots along the way, with restrooms and changing facilities available near primary activity areas.

Seasonal snack bars and concessions are positioned for easy access, while the Nature Center houses exhibits and a small gift shop with souvenirs and educational materials. Comfortable walking shoes are a smart call if you plan to explore the boardwalk, trails, and multiple attractions in one visit.

Security and Policies

  • Bag Policy: Standard park rules apply; large coolers and picnic baskets are generally allowed.
  • Prohibited Items: Alcohol (unless in designated areas), glass containers, open fires, fireworks, and weapons are typically prohibited.
  • Re-entry Policy: Re-entry is allowed during operating hours.
  • Service Animals: Service animals are permitted; pets are allowed on leash in most areas.

Accessibility

Lake St. Clair Metropark is ADA-accessible, with designated ADA parking near primary facilities, accessible benches and picnic areas, and paved paths and ramps connecting major attractions like the boardwalk, marina, beach, and Nature Center. Restrooms and facilities are positioned near activity hubs to minimize travel distance.

Other Things to Do in Harrison Township

Beyond the outdoor recreation, the Harrison Township area offers incredible attractions for visitors heading to Lake St. Clair Metropark:

  • Lake St. Clair Metropark Nature Center — Interactive exhibits on wetlands, wildlife, and the region's history.
  • Selfridge Military Air Museum — Aviation museum at Selfridge Air National Guard Base with historic aircraft displays.
  • Metro Beach — Sandy swimming beach and water recreation area within the Metropark.
  • Clinton River Spillway — Scenic waterway ideal for fishing, kayaking, and bird watching.
  • Gibraltar Trade Center — Large indoor market and event space in nearby Mount Clemens.
  • Mount Clemens Ice Arena — Public skating, hockey, and figure skating facility.
  • St. Clair Shores Nautical Mile — Waterfront district with marinas, shops, and restaurants.
  • Detroit Zoo — Major regional zoo located about 30 minutes away in Royal Oak.
  • Detroit Institute of Arts — World-class art museum in Detroit, about 30 minutes from the park.
  • Belle Isle Park — Historic island park in the Detroit River with gardens, aquarium, and nature trails.
